WebSep 18, 2024 · Piriformis syndrome is a painful condition that develops due to irritation or compression of the sciatic nerve near the piriformis muscle. The piriformis muscle connects the lowermost vertebrae with the upper part of the leg after traveling the "sciatic notch," the opening in the pelvic bone that allows the sciatic nerve to travel into the leg.

Because nerve pain is … WebPiriformis Syndrome. Piriformis syndrome causes pain or numbness in your butt, hip or upper leg. It occurs when the piriformis muscle presses on the sciatic nerve. The condition may be caused by injury, swelling, muscle spasms or scar tissue in the piriformis. Most episodes go away in a few days or weeks with rest and simple treatments. thorp to wausau

WebThe sciatic nerve is the longest, largest nerve in your body. Your sciatic nerve roots start in your lower back and run down the back of each leg. Sciatica is the pain or discomfort if your sciatic nerve gets compressed or pinched. People who are pregnant, have a sedentary lifestyle or have diabetes have a higher risk of sciatica. WebFeb 10, 2024 · The sciatic nerves, located in the legs, are the largest nerves in the body. 1 Each sciatic nerve stimulates movement of leg muscles and carries sensory messages from the leg to the spine. The right and left sciatic nerves each control functions on the ipsilateral (same) side of the body. gilaxia / Getty Images. WebNov 16, 2024 · Advertisement. Sciatica is a term used to describe the pain that radiates from the lower back down the leg. It is caused by compression or irritation of the sciatic nerve, which is the longest nerve in the body. The pain can vary from a mild ache to a sharp, burning sensation. It is often worse when sitting or standing for long periods of time.
